Technical Field
The utility model belongs to the technical field of medical instrument, specifically indicate a negative pressure device that is used for aseptic sample to cultivate and extract body fluid.
Background
It is used to often need to keep the body fluid sample of patient to do the cultivation clinically, for assay or inspection effect, consequently need strictly obey and keep aseptic principle to the body fluid sample of patient, consequently can not directly pour from the drainage bag, prevent that pollutants such as external bacterium and virus from getting into, can only break off being connected between drainage tube and the drainage bag, use aseptic syringe suction behind the disinfection drainage mouth of pipe, then inject and examine to aseptic container in, it is inconvenient to use the syringe suction, it leaks to patient's clothes or sheet element to exempt from to make the body fluid in the drainage tube, and use the syringe suction after inject again to aseptic container, increase the possibility that the step can the sample pollution emergence.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ments; based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
As shown in fig. 1, the utility model relates to a negative pressure device for aseptic specimen culture extraction body fluid, including plastic envelope wrapping bag 1, sealing plug 2, negative pressure imbibition apocenosis pump 3, water conservancy diversion bellows 4 and leak protection laminating gasbag joint 5, negative pressure imbibition pump 3 is the setting of cavity formula ripple pressing pump, negative pressure imbibition pump 3 is located to water conservancy diversion bellows 4 one end, leak protection laminating gasbag joint 5 is the setting of ring type gasbag, leak protection laminating gasbag joint 5 covers is located on the 4 other ends of water conservancy diversion bellows, sealing plug 2 can be pulled out and insert on the 4 mouths of pipe of water conservancy diversion bellows of locating leak protection laminating gasbag joint 5 department, 3 sealed packings of negative pressure imbibition reservoir pump are in plastic envelope wrapping bag 1.
Wherein, an exhaust drainage tube 6 is arranged on the diversion corrugated tube 4, and a sealing cover 7 is arranged on the exhaust drainage tube 6; the anti-leakage joint air bag joint 5 is provided with an anti-slip strip 8; a sealing fixing ring 9 is arranged at the joint of the diversion corrugated pipe 4 and the negative pressure imbibition storage pump 3; the plastic packaging bag 1, the sealing plug 2, the negative pressure imbibition storage pump 3, the diversion corrugated pipe 4 and the leak-proof joint air bag joint 5 are all subjected to aseptic processing.
When the device is used specifically, a worker detaches the plastic package bag 1 and takes the sealing plug 2 out of the plastic package bag, opens the sealing cover 7 of the exhaust drainage tube 6 and presses the negative pressure imbibition storage pump 3 to discharge gas in the negative pressure imbibition storage pump 3, then covers the sealing cover 7 to enable the cavity of the negative pressure imbibition storage pump 3 to be in a negative pressure state, then takes the sealing plug 2 down and inserts the leakproof attachment air bag joint 5 into the drainage tube of the body fluid of a patient, because of the air bag sealing property and the attachment property of the leakproof attachment air bag joint 5, the leakproof attachment air bag joint 5 is tightly fixed on the drainage tube by the anti-slip strip 8, the body fluid of the patient is led into the negative pressure imbibition storage pump 3 from the drainage tube under the action of the suction force and the gravity in the cavity of the negative pressure imbibition storage pump 3, the leakproof attachment air bag joint 5 is pulled out, the body fluid can be led out by pressing the negative pressure liquid absorption storage pump 3 after the sealing cover 7 is opened.
